Transaction 66a1f79f4edd6ef0978a212b692edc8fba0e15cd41e945e1c53714b5c20646ae
1 Input
1 Output
-
66a1f79f4edd6ef0978a212b692edc8fba0e15cd41e945e1c53714b5c20646ae: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 839f47b4abba4d824449a835ccaa63659ab43ee21e854948a13c93c088f1a8d2
- address
- bc1psw050d9thfxcy3zf4q6ue2nrvkdtg0hzr6z5jj9p8jfupz834rfqzurwyl